Output 76a972153af17f7ee28b64c1c928e00f4ee99c338a45d9c330ae6acf1f52ce77:0

value
16997780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beb6961da514cbe5d976c1f62b3de3c31f8b895 OP_EQUAL
address
3Qf3YP55UrHEgZGDt5Z3bvD4Fc8nCfpBLT
transaction
76a972153af17f7ee28b64c1c928e00f4ee99c338a45d9c330ae6acf1f52ce77
spent
true